📐 How Compound Interest Works

Compound interest earns returns on both your initial principal AND accumulated interest. The formula is:

A = P(1 + r/n)^(nt) + PMT × [(1 + r/n)^(nt) – 1] / (r/n)

Where: P = principal, r = annual rate, n = compounds per year, t = years, PMT = monthly contribution.

📊 Investment Growth Examples (7% Annual Return)

Monthly 10 Years 20 Years 30 Years
$100 $17,308 $52,093 $121,997
$500 $86,540 $260,463 $609,986
$1,000 $173,080 $520,926 $1,219,971

🔑 Key Factors Affecting Compound Growth

  • Time: The earlier you start, the more dramatic the compounding effect
  • Interest Rate: Higher returns accelerate growth exponentially
  • Contribution Amount: Regular contributions significantly boost results
  • Compounding Frequency: Daily compounding yields slightly more than annual

What is the Rule of 72?

Divide 72 by your annual interest rate to estimate how many years it takes to double your money. At 7%, money doubles in ~10.3 years.

Is compound interest better than simple interest?

Yes! Compound interest earns returns on returns. Over 30 years at 7%, $10,000 grows to $76,123 with compounding vs $31,000 with simple interest.

Does compounding frequency matter?

Daily compounding yields slightly more than annual, but the difference is small. At 7%, $10,000 over 20 years: daily = $40,546 vs annual = $38,697.
